The portable roboports have large built in batteries which can take 10-20 minutes to charge but most the time I'm in my factory relying on the grid roboports so the portable roboports would fully charge up. Then I would go out building railways and outposts and stuff, and the roboport charge would normally last long enough to accomplish my goals, like building a railway to a new ore patch or adding a few 10s of MW of solar power. A lot of the work of the construction bots is deconstruction of obstacles. Very occasionally I'd have to resort to hoovering up construction bots. And then after my excursion it'd be back to base for the next hour tinkering on things, during which time the portable roboports would charge to full again, the flow of the game between doing stuff in factories and doing stuff in the wilderness meant the slow charge just didn't matter.

I'd also use combat setups, typically 1x roboport, 2x Energy Shield, 2x Battery, everything else PSP. This proved more than adequate for repairing the Tank (you only need 1 Roboport, and robots don't use any charge for short excursions so I'd actually get infinite endurance in terms of energy). It's also very useful in conjunction with the Flamethrower for burning down nests, admittedly the basic batteries don't last long in that case, but on Deathworld if you go genocidal vs the biters early in the game you don't accomplish much other than blowing out the evolution factor so I'd just burn down the odd nest that really has to go, and the batteries would last long enough for several nests. The combat endurance increase from having 2 energy shields over just heavy armor is really huge, it's not god-mode but you can take way more punishment.

This general setup would also be useful for repairing and rebuilding outposts which is more fiddly work than heavy work, 10 bots can quickly replace whatever the biters destroyed and do any needed repairs much more quickly than can be done by hand.

Overall my experience is that Personal Roboports and PSPs are very useful on worlds where biters are providing a constraint on expansion. 0.17 hasn't changed much for me, except now the battery charge never falls below green and I haven't had to resort to hoovering up bots even once. Also I found I had enough juice to use a Portable Laser and Exoskeleton (in Power Armor) even with just solar without the power ever getting low (in 0.16 I would use Exoskeleton on PSPs, but not Portable Laser), I also continued to use PSPs in PA2 for a while since they were providing enough juice to run my toys, I always use battery heavy setups, with between 4 and 8 MK II batteries, and once those batteries are charged rather long excursions are possible, and the batteries do charge up while I'm building up the factory.
